Diagnosing Common Symptoms and Likely Causes

Doors that refuse to rise, clunk or jerk when moving, or drift toward one side usually share a handful of root causes. A door that is off balance often indicates worn or damaged springs, cables, or track hardware. Track misalignment or debris buildup can create binding, while worn rollers or hinges produce squeaks and rough movement. Misadjusted safety sensors may prevent the door from closing fully or cause intermittent reversals. When diagnosing Cypress-specific symptoms, start with the simplest explanations: loose hardware, dirty tracks, or a lack of lubrication. The GarageDoorAdjust analysis highlights that many failures arise from neglected lubrication, poor balance, or sensor misalignment rather than catastrophic component failure. As you inspect, note any rust, cracking, fraying, or loose mounting screws, and compare both sides of the door for symmetry. If you identify a visibly stressed spring or frayed cable, treat it as a high-risk condition and plan professional service.

A methodical approach helps you differentiate between quick fixes and parts that require replacement. For example, if the door closes but halts midway, balance and track alignment are prime suspects; if the door fully stalls and the opener struggles, the issue could lie with the opener or safety system rather than the door itself. Keep a running checklist so you can share precise observations with a technician if you decide to call one.

Safety First: Ground Rules for DIY Garage Door Work

DIY projects involving garage doors carry significant risk, especially for springs, cables, and torsion systems. The most important rule is to disconnect power and secure the door before any inspection or adjustment. Wear eye protection and work gloves, and never place a body or tool under a door that is supported only by a spring. Keep children and pets away from the workspace. If you must test door movement, do so slowly and with a second person available to assist. For Cypress homeowners, it’s wise to map out a simple plan that limits the number of variables at play in any single session. If you notice signs of extreme door weight, fluid leaks near the spring area, or any crackling that suggests worn bearings, treat these as warning signs and pause the DIY project at once. The safety-focused mindset reduces the chance of serious injury and helps you identify issues that clearly require professional attention.

When to Call a Pro in Cypress

Not every garage door issue is a DIY project, even for experienced homeowners. If a repair involves torsion springs, cables, or any component under high tension, it’s safer and more cost-effective in the long run to hire a trained technician. In Cypress, several scenarios warrant a professional assessment: persistent door imbalance despite lubrication and track cleaning, unusual noises with no obvious cause, doors that drop unexpectedly or fail to stay put, and sensors that repeatedly misread or misalign. The GarageDoorAdjust approach emphasizes safety first—when in doubt, call a pro. Early professional intervention can prevent escalated damage and expensive shutdowns of your door system.

Tools & Materials

  • Socket set(Metric and SAE sizes; 1/4" to 3/4" range)
  • Ladder(Stable, 6-8 ft; non-slip feet)
  • Adjustable wrench(Open-ended or box-end)
  • Screwdriver set(Phillips and flat-head; insulated handles)
  • Lubricant spray(Silicone-based or lithium grease; avoid graphite)
  • Rags and solvent(For cleaning tracks and hardware)
  • Safety glasses(Eye protection)
  • Work gloves(Grip and protection)
  • Pliers or locking pliers(Helpful for securing parts during adjustment)
  • Clamps or locking pliers(Keep the door steady while testing balance)
  • Replacement parts (as needed)(Springs, rollers, or tracks; only if you’ve confirmed wear)

Steps

Estimated time: 60-90 minutes

  1. 1

    Power down and secure the door

    Unplug the garage door opener from its power source and pull the manual release to disconnect the door from the motor. Use a clamp or helper to keep the door from drifting while you work. This prevents unexpected movement that could cause injury.

    Tip: Always confirm the opener is unplugged before pulling the manual release.
  2. 2

    Test door balance manually

    With the door in the closed position, disconnect the opener and lift the door halfway. If it stays put, balance is good; if it rises or falls, springs or cables likely need attention. Do not attempt spring adjustments yourself—this is high-risk.

    Tip: Have a helper steady the door during balance testing.
  3. 3

    Inspect tracks, rollers, and hinges

    Look for dents, bends, obstructions, or loose hardware on both tracks. Remove debris with a rag and wipe surfaces clean. Replace any worn rollers or bent hinges only if you have replacement parts and the proper technique; otherwise, call a pro.

    Tip: Do not operate the door while tracks are damaged or rollers are missing.
  4. 4

    Lubricate moving parts

    Apply a light coat of silicone-based lubricant to rollers, hinges, and the track’s lower sections. Do not oil nylon or plastic components if the manufacturer discourages it. Wipe away excess to prevent dust buildup.

    Tip: Lubrication reduces friction and noise but too much can attract grime.
  5. 5

    Check safety sensors and alignment

    Place the door about 6–8 inches above the floor and test the safety sensors by crossing the beam with an object. If the door doesn’t reverse when the beam is interrupted, gently realign the sensors and clean lens surfaces. Misalignment or dirty lenses are common causes of false reversals.

    Tip: Keep sensor lenses clean and straight; loosely mounted sensors can drift over time.
  6. 6

    Reconnect power and test operation

    Plug the opener back in and perform a full test using both the wall control and the remote. Listen for smooth operation without grinding or jerking and observe door alignment as it travels. If anything feels off, stop and reassess or proceed to professional service.

    Tip: Test several cycles to confirm consistent performance.
  7. 7

    Evaluate results and plan replacements

    If you found worn components (springs, cables, tracks, or rollers), decide whether to replace them yourself (only if you’re fully trained) or schedule a professional visit. Document what you repaired and what remains questionable to help the technician diagnose remaining issues quickly.

    Tip: Document observations with photos for reference during service visits.

Is it safe to repair a garage door in Cypress by myself?

DIY work can be safe for basic tasks like lubrication and track cleaning, but never attempt torsion-spring repairs or any high-tension work. If you encounter springs, cables, or misalignment, contact a licensed technician. Safety should always come first.

What are the signs that a spring needs replacement?

Visible gaps, uneven door movement, or difficulty lifting the door manually are strong indicators that springs or their hardware are worn. Do not attempt to adjust or replace springs yourself; seek professional service immediately.

Can I fix garage door noises by lubrication?

Lubrication can reduce squeaks and grinding, but it won’t fix issues caused by structural damage, loose hardware, or misaligned tracks. Identify the source of noise first, and address those root causes.

Should I replace the opener or the door panel when problems persist?

Start by diagnosing whether the issue is with the opener, the springs, or the door panel. If the door moves smoothly with the opener disconnected, the opener may be the culprit. If the door remains heavy or unbalanced, a panel or track issue may be the cause.
